The 18 gauge Type 430 material delivers corrosion resistance and a smooth work surface suitable for food contact and utility tasks. The compact footprint offers full tabletop coverage and an integral backsplash to contain spills and simplify cleaning.
A safety edge on the front reduces sharpness and protects hands during repetitive work motions. The beveled bottom with return minimizes edge wear and helps prevent snags on linens and containers while maintaining a clean appearance.
An adjustable undershelf provides organized storage for small equipment, pans, or supplies and allows operators to set shelf height to accommodate varied items. The open design permits airflow and quick access during peak service periods.
Fully constructed legs ensure structural stability and resist corrosion in humid kitchen environments. The robust construction transmits load evenly to the floor, supporting typical prep loads without excessive deflection.
One-inch plastic feet adjust to uneven floors, enabling level setup and preventing wobble that impedes safe operation. Technicians can fine-tune table height for ergonomic alignment with surrounding equipment.
This unit carries NSF and CSA-Sanitation approvals, confirming compliance with commercial sanitation and construction standards. Institutions can rely on these certifications for inspections and procurement requirements.

• Delivery times may vary based on location.#@@#deliverynotes#@#NA#@@#Maintenance Guide#@#Inspect the stainless steel top and undershelf weekly for dents, corrosion, or loose fasteners; tighten or replace hardware immediately to maintain structural integrity. Remove grease and food residue with a neutral pH detergent and warm water, then dry with a lint-free cloth to prevent spotting. Sanitize using an NSF-compliant sanitizer following manufacturer dwell times. Level the unit and verify adjustable feet operate; replace damaged feet. Follow CSA and NSF guidance for routine checks.
